What is a key benefit of a centralized tracking system for OPTAR expenditures?

Explanation:
A centralized tracking system for OPTAR expenditures enhances accuracy and accountability in fund management by providing a uniform framework for monitoring and reporting financial activities. This system aggregates data from various departments, allowing for comprehensive oversight of how funds are allocated and spent. When all financial transactions are recorded in one place, it minimizes the chances of errors that can occur with multiple manual entries and disparate systems. As a result, organizations can obtain real-time insights into their financial status, ensuring that expenditures are tracked correctly against budgets. This leads to increased responsibility among individuals managing funds, as their actions are subject to scrutiny within a centralized system. Moreover, a centralized approach facilitates better audits and reviews, as all relevant data is easily accessible. This transparency improves overall fund management and allows decision-makers to make informed choices regarding future allocations and adjustments.
